Questions To Ask Before You Get A Rental Moving Truck

by Jerome Young

There are some instances due to budget or other considerations in which you decide to rent your own moving truck, rather than pay a removalist to do the work for you. But if you've never had a prior experience renting a moving truck, here are some of the questions to ask a prospective rental company before signing on the dotted line.

Do You Guarantee The Exact Size Truck One Can Book? -- This may seem like an odd question, but you'd be surprised how many times a customer shows up to pick up their rental truck, only to discover that the truck rental company has given them the wrong sized truck. This can happen if the company overbooks and no longer has the size of truck you booked weeks or days before. And if you don't read the fine print on the contract, or ask ahead of time, you may be stuck with the wrong truck for your moving needs. So ask if the company guarantees the size of the truck. Some companies will even rent a truck from another company or franchise location in order to ensure that you get the truck you ordered.

What Is Covered In the Quote You Are Giving? -- This is a very important question because truck rental companies operate differently when it comes to providing you a quote. Some will include everything such as insurance and fuel costs, while others will only quote you the price of renting the truck per day, inclusive of the distance you will be travelling. Make sure to ask exactly what the quote you are receiving covers, so that when you pick up the truck, you don't experience sticker shock. The most important costs are price per day, mileage charges, fuel fees and liability insurance coverage costs that protect you in the event that you are in an accident.

Can One Drop Off The Truck In Another Territory? -- A vital question if you don't want to have to make a long trip back to the main office of a truck rental company instead of just being able to return the truck to a location near your final destination. If you choose a small truck rental company, chances are that if you are moving across states, you will have to make a return trip to turn in the rental truck. That's why you may want to consider hiring a truck rental company that has multiple locations or that has arrangements in place with a big company so that you can return the truck at a convenient place.
